SpaceX launched its massive Starship rocket on Friday, a day after the company aborted its first attempt. The successful test flight marks a milestone in the development of the world’s most powerful rocket, with potential implications for the commercial space launch market and future deep-space missions.

SpaceX launched its Starship rocket on Friday, achieving liftoff after a previous attempt was scrubbed before takeoff on Thursday. The company did not immediately disclose specific details about the flight’s objectives or performance, but the event represents another step in SpaceX’s iterative testing process for the fully reusable launch system. The Starship vehicle consists of the Super Heavy booster and the Starship upper stage, designed to carry crew and cargo to orbit, the Moon, and eventually Mars. Friday’s flight followed earlier test launches, some of which ended in explosions during landing attempts or shortly after launch. The latest attempt was conducted under regulatory oversight from the Federal Aviation Administration. The launch was closely watched by the space industry and investors, as Starship is central to SpaceX’s long-term revenue model, including contracts with NASA for lunar lander missions and potential satellite deployment for commercial customers. The company’s rapid development approach—building, testing, and iterating based on flight data—has enabled relatively fast progress compared to traditional aerospace programs.

The successful liftoff suggests that SpaceX continues to resolve technical issues that have delayed past flights. The earlier scrub on Thursday may have been related to pre-launch checks or weather conditions; Friday’s launch indicates that the vehicle and ground systems were ready. Key takeaways from the event include the demonstration of SpaceX’s ability to troubleshoot and retry in a short timeframe, which could reduce timeline uncertainty for future missions. For the broader space launch market, Starship’s potential to offer low per-kilogram launch costs—if fully reusable—would likely intensify competition among major players such as United Launch Alliance, Blue Origin, and Arianespace. Government agencies, particularly NASA, may benefit from the availability of a heavy-lift vehicle for Artemis program cargo and crew delivery. However, the rocket has yet to achieve a fully successful orbital flight and landing, so regulatory and technical hurdles remain before commercial operations can begin.

From an investment perspective, Friday’s test flight may influence how market participants assess the value of SpaceX, which is privately held but has been subject to secondary market valuations in the range of hundreds of billions. A successful Starship program could potentially unlock new revenue streams from satellite constellations, space tourism, and interplanetary transport. Publicly traded companies in the aerospace and satellite sectors could see indirect effects. For instance, satellite operators expecting lower launch costs might adjust their capital expenditure plans, while launch competitors might face increased pricing pressure. Yet, the timeline for Starship to become operationally reliable remains uncertain, and past failures highlight the inherent risks of rocket development. No specific financial guidance or analyst projections are available from this event alone. The broader perspective is that each test flight contributes to a database of engineering insights that may ultimately prove valuable, but the path to profitability for such a complex system is not guaranteed.
